Suntan Sid wrote:
Superstock Lap record is now less than one fifth of a second away from the Superbike record! Shocked

As far as I can tell the only thing slowing the Superstock bike is the suspension, going by what was said in the post race interviews!


I'd expect it to be a little quicker with slicks. Even more stable yo. Funnily enough I was talking to a tyre guy today and he reckons the more road biased rubber works better as it gives more stability than the track special tyres with a pointy profile. I guess that makes sense. How can you hold something flat out on Sulby straight if every bump means it's trying to point its self at a tree.
